Last summer, Paul W.S. Anderson talked about the possibility of a fourth "Resident Evil" flick, and believe it or not, the project really seems to be coming together.
According to the folks at Arrow in the Head, Anderson recently completed the script. A second draft is apparently in the works, and castingis expected to begin soon.
The source also revelead Anderson won't return to direct. Futhermore, Patrick Tatopoulos is expected to work on the creature effects, while Michael Lantieri will supervise the visual effects.
Want more? Shooting for "Resident Evil 4" is expected to take place in Tokyo and Toronto, whith Toronto apparently doubling for Alaska (they must mean the outskirts of Toronto, anyway).
Last but not least, a director will be hired as soon as they have Milla Jovovich back for the role of Alice.
Now, please remember this info comes from an anonymous source, and we all know these sources are not necessarily credible. Only time will tell whether all this is true.
